Checking the consignment
1. Check the packaging and the delivered items for visible damages.
2. Report any claims for damages immediately to the shipping company.
3. Retain damaged parts for clarification.
4. Check the scope of delivery by comparing your order to the shipping documents for
correctness and completeness.
To guarantee sufficient protection during transport and storage, observe the following:
● Keep the original packaging for subsequent transportation.
● Devices/replacement parts should be returned in their original packaging.
● If the original packaging is no longer available, ensure that all shipments are properly
packaged to provide sufficient protection during transport. Siemens cannot assume
liability for any costs associated with transportation damages.

Unit repair and excluded liability

All changes and repairs must be done by qualified personnel, and applicable safety
regulations must be followed. Please note the following:
● The user is responsible for all changes and repairs made to the device.
● All new components must be provided by Siemens.
● Restrict repair to faulty components only.
● Do not re-use faulty components.

WARNING
Using a damaged or incomplete device
Risk of explosion in hazardous areas.
• Do not use damaged or incomplete devices.
CAUTION
Insufficient protection during storage
The packaging only provides limited protection against moisture and infiltration.
• Provide additional packaging as necessary.
